4. Procedure: Installing the License File
Once the .lic file is downloaded, it must be imported into the Veeam Backup & Replication console.
- Open the Veeam Backup & Replication Console.
- In the top left corner, click on the Main Menu (vertical triple bars).
- Select License.
- Click Install License.
- Browse to the location of the downloaded
.lic file and select it.
- Click Open.
- The console will display a summary of the licensed features, the expiration date (if subscription), and the number of sockets/instances available.
Steps
-
Confirm entitlement
- Ensure you or your organization have an active Veeam license or subscription (purchase, trial, or partner-provided).
-
Sign in to Veeam Licensing Portal
- Go to the Veeam Customer Portal and sign in with your Veeam account associated with the license. If you don’t have an account, register using the email tied to your purchase.
-
Locate your license
- In the portal, open the Licensing or Downloads > Licenses section.
- Look for the product entry for “Veeam Backup & Replication” (or the specific Veeam product you licensed) and the relevant license key(s).
-
Download the .lic file
- Select the license record and choose the option to download the license file. The portal typically provides a .lic file you can save locally.
-
Verify license details
- Check the downloaded file’s metadata in the portal or in the license manager: product edition, number of sockets/instances, expiration date, and support/maintenance status.
-
Apply the license in Veeam Backup & Replication
- Open the Veeam Backup & Replication console.
- Go to Main Menu (top-left) > License or Help > License (depending on version).
- Click Add or Install License, browse to the downloaded .lic file, and apply it.
- Confirm the console shows the correct edition and capacity.
-
Troubleshoot common issues
- “No license found” — ensure you downloaded the correct product license and the file wasn’t renamed or corrupted.
- “Insufficient capacity” — verify the license covers the number of sockets/VMs you manage; consider upgrading or applying additional license files.
- Expired support — contact Veeam support or your reseller for renewal if the license is expired.
- Portal access issues — use the account email tied to the purchase or contact Veeam support to recover license access.
-
Alternatives & notes
- Trial license: request a trial license via Veeam’s trial page; it usually emails or makes a .lic available in the portal.
- Partner/Reseller: your reseller can provide the license file and may apply it for you.
- Automation: for large deployments, Veeam licensing can be managed via PowerShell using Import-VBRLicense.
Why You Need a Proper Veeam License File
Before diving into the download process, it is critical to understand that Veeam licenses are not simple product keys. They are feature-rich .lic text files that dictate:
- The number of workloads (VMs, agents, or instances) you can protect.
- The edition features (Community, Standard, Enterprise, or Veeam Universal License - VUL).
- Support and maintenance expiration dates.
Without a valid license, Veeam Backup & Replication operates in a 30-day trial mode. After that, backup jobs will fail. Thus, knowing how to correctly download license Veeam Backup is not optional—it is essential for business continuity.
